Output 69a05c67e5b5d05aecb0b7ee2ee9aacd96e121c3fe18d313f6fae2af13da9a17:1

value
715907051
script pubkey
OP_HASH160 OP_PUSHBYTES_20 134468158139c8613c7677e7289443dc5b942657 OP_EQUAL
address
33StiAHYLaxDvLTixay3dW5hWvv1iK6vSv
transaction
69a05c67e5b5d05aecb0b7ee2ee9aacd96e121c3fe18d313f6fae2af13da9a17
confirmations
477252
spent
true